Join us for our annual series in which we explore different aspects of Newlin Grist Mill's unique historical and environmental resources. Get an in-depth look at the site with programs that range from presentations by guest speakers to hands-on workshops.

Lytton John Musselman, the Mary Payne Hogan Professor of Botany at Old Dominion University, will discuss the use of native plants for the production of bitters, aperitifs, and cordials. A tasting of cordials will follow the talk.
